@NativeJax, good morning! I got the SCA eye ointment last week and have used it faithfully each night...almost a week. I have not seen any reduction in the few wrinkles I have, or the bags, or the darkness (I'm a mess!)...lol...but I like the ointment aspect. I just pat it in, and in the morning, the area feels soft and hydrated, which is more than I can say for other products I've tried. I am also using it at night on my lips and upper lip lines, and that area feels better, too. I don't expect to see improvement in a week, but so far, I like the texture of the ointment and feel of my skin the next day.
As an aside, I have read some concerns on the beauty boards about silicone and petrolatum being used in the SCA products. I've read quite a bit online about it this weekend, and the general concensus is that the cones and petrolatum hold in moisture while the other ingredients sink into the skin.

Thought I would throw in my two cents. I have some lines, dark circles, and puffiness. The best thing I have found is hands down Zelens Triple Action Advanced Eye Cream. The Q used to carry it but not anymore. I purchase it from SpaceNK. It is expensive at $145 for 0.5 ounces but it lasts me about 5 months. It addresses all 3 issues and has a wonderful gel-like texture.
Sometimes I put Dr. Denese Hydroshield Eye Emulsion with Aquacell Technology (A221565) on top of it at night to further reduce lines....this one doesn't address the puffiness and dark circles. Usually though I just use Zelens alone as it is an outstanding product.
